
【计】 program linking
order; rule
【化】 range
【电】 concatenate
receive; accept
【电】 connecting
在汉英词典框架下,"程序连接"可定义为计算机系统中不同模块或组件之间通过特定协议、接口或指令集实现的交互机制,其英文对应术语为"program linkage"或"system interconnection"。该概念包含三个核心维度:
执行流程整合(Execution Flow Integration) 指通过函数调用、API接口或动态链接库(DLL)实现代码级交互,例如Windows系统使用LoadLibrary函数实现动态链接。牛津计算机词典将其归类为"runtime binding mechanism"。
数据通道构建(Data Channel Establishment) 包含Socket通信、管道(PIPE)和共享内存等技术手段。TCP/IP协议的三次握手过程即为典型程序连接范例,符合IEEE 829标准定义的通信规范。
资源调度协同(Resource Coordination) 通过进程间通信(IPC)和远程过程调用(RPC)实现跨系统协作,如Java RMI框架通过序列化机制建立跨JVM连接。该范畴在ISO/IEC 2382标准中被定义为"inter-process communication framework"。
技术演进角度,程序连接已从物理线缆连接(如RS-232)发展为虚拟化云连接(如RESTful API)。微软开发者文档指出,现代微服务架构中服务网格(Service Mesh)通过sidecar代理实现服务间智能连接。
参考文献:
“程序连接”是一个计算机领域的术语,在不同场景下有不同含义,以下是主要解释方向:
在软件开发中,程序连接(Linking)指将多个目标文件(编译后的代码)和库文件合并生成可执行文件的过程。
.exe
)。.dll
或 .so
),减少资源占用。ld
)整合代码和库。指程序之间通过网络协议建立的通信通道,常见于客户端-服务器架构:
80
端口与服务器建立 HTTP 连接。程序通过接口(API)或中间件实现功能调用或数据交换:
程序通过依赖管理工具连接外部模块或框架:
npm
(Node.js)、pip
(Python)安装第三方库。总结
“程序连接”的核心是实现代码、功能或数据的交互与整合,具体形式取决于应用场景(编译、网络、接口等)。若需进一步了解某类连接的实现细节,可提供具体场景以便深入解答。
白凡士林半工业规模保险应用程序不对称负荷残留尘量出口压力从中读数脉冲分片器附上公共机构的硅硫烷黑克耳氏无核原虫灰霉素碱液泵寄存器机可试验的空间限制属性类似的淋巴体质性侏儒症龙门刨床卵磷脂酶B模油内转设备在整个油田开采期内的折旧授权文件数字变元指示符思维摊销费它普酸